COLLIERVILLE HIRES GARETH MUNRO AS HEAD SOCCER COACH

The head men’s coach at Briarcrest Christian for the last five years, Munro will begin duties immediately at CHS. He replaces Brittany Streger and Drew Hensarling.
Munro was born in Scotland where he attended Cumbernauld High School. After graduating, he played soccer professionally for Stirling Albion FC and coached for the Scotish Football Association at their youth development centers. In 2003 he moved to Jackson, Tennessee and attended Union University on a soccer scholarship. Munro obtained a bachelor’s degree in Physical Education. Since his arrival to the Memphis area, he has been coaching with the Collierville Lobos Rush soccer club in addition to his duties at Briarcrest Christian.
He is married to wife Michelle and the couple are proud parents of their daughter Hazel. They are expecting the arrival of their son, Hughie, in October.
